Understanding Different Types of Leather
The type of leather used in a trifold wallet significantly affects its quality, durability, and overall appeal. Here are some common types of leather used in wallet manufacturing:
Full-Grain Leather
Full-grain leather is the highest quality leather available. It retains the natural grain of the hide, which means it breathes better and develops a beautiful patina over time. Choosing a wallet made from full-grain leather ensures longevity and a unique character that evolves with use.
Top-Grain Leather
Top-grain leather undergoes a process that removes imperfections from the hide, resulting in a smoother appearance. While slightly less durable than full-grain, top-grain leather is more affordable and still offers a sophisticated look.
Genuine Leather
This term is often misinterpreted. Genuine leather is made from the lower layers of the hide and may not offer the same level of durability or aesthetic appeal as full-grain or top-grain leather. It is a budget-friendly option but may lack the longevity desired by some consumers.
Leather Alternatives
For environmentally-conscious consumers, leather alternatives such as vegan leather or synthetic materials provide a cruelty-free option. While these materials can mimic the look of leather, they may not offer the same durability or authenticity.
The Importance of Craftsmanship and Design
Quality craftsmanship is a hallmark of a premium trifold leather wallet. The design should not only be functional but also aesthetically pleasing.
Stitching Quality
Examine the stitching on the wallet. Double stitching is often a sign of durability. Look for even, tight stitches that do not fray. Poor stitching can lead to wallet malfunctions, such as separation of seams.
Edge Finishing
Well-finished edges provide a polished look and prevent wear over time. Raw edges can lead to fraying and deterioration, so ensure the wallet has properly sealed edges.
Design Functionality
Consider how the design of the wallet facilitates accessibility and usability. Clever designs may incorporate features like quick-access card slots or a separate compartment for coins, enhancing the everyday user experience.
Functional Features to Consider
When purchasing a trifold leather wallet, functionality should be a priority. Here are key features to evaluate:
Card Slots
The number of card slots is essential for those who carry multiple cards. Look for wallets that offer a balance between capacity and compactness, allowing for easy organization.
Cash Compartment
A dedicated cash compartment is vital for those who prefer to use cash or need quick access to bills. Ensure the compartment is spacious enough to accommodate various bill sizes, especially if you travel internationally.
ID Window
An ID window is a convenient feature that allows for quick access to identification without removing it from the wallet. This is particularly useful for those who need to show their ID frequently.
Coin Pocket
A zippered or snap-closure coin pocket adds to the wallet’s versatility, keeping loose change secure and preventing it from cluttering other compartments.

Security Features: Keeping Your Belongings Safe
In today’s tech-driven world, security is paramount. Look for these features in a quality trifold leather wallet:
RFID Protection
Radio Frequency Identification (RFID) protection is becoming increasingly important. An RFID-blocking wallet prevents unauthorized access to credit card information, ensuring your sensitive data is secure.
Durable Closure Mechanism
Wallets with secure closure mechanisms—like zippers or snaps—provide added security. Ensure that any closure is sturdy and functional.

Care and Maintenance of Your Leather Wallet
To ensure the longevity of your trifold leather wallet, proper care and maintenance are essential.
Regular Cleaning
Use a soft, damp cloth to remove dirt and dust from your wallet. Avoid using harsh chemicals that could damage the leather.
Conditioning
Conditioning your leather wallet periodically with a leather conditioner helps maintain its suppleness and shine. This can prevent cracking and drying, extending the lifespan of the wallet.
Storage
When not in use, store your wallet in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Consider using a dust bag to protect it from scratches and dust.
